Our story

A family on a mission.

When our son Benji was diagnosed with Type 1 Diabetes, our world flipped overnight — finger pricks, carb counts, 3 a.m. alarms. Then when his sister, Izzy, was diagnosed 3 years later, it flipped yet again. We started making beaded products as a way to cope, and what began at our kitchen table became Beads of Hope T1D. Every piece you see is strung by hand, with intention, by our family — for yours.

— Juanita, Benji & Izzy
